WebSep 28, 2004 · Then create a sketch of a circle on a plane that is normal to the curve at one end. This sketch should represent your cable O.D. Next sweep the profile so that now you have one wire of your ribbon cable, then do a linear repeat in any direction offsetting your profile width. WebApr 13, 2024 · Wires. The wire plays a key role in the router for obvious reasons. Wire style properties are required for SOLIDWORKS to be able to establish a corresponding sub-assembly. The “Cabling” section of the properties holds the information required for the 3D modeling aspect of the assembly. The Bend Radius and Diameter are now critical items.
